Silver Lake Pool & Inn

"Why did this hotel catch your attention?Walking in from a nondescript stretch of Santa Monica Boulevard, the entrance to the hotel may leave a bit to be desired, don't be too quick to judge. The amenities themselves more than make up for it. What's the backstory?The LA-based hotel chainlette Palisociety now has nine properties under its belt, but this 54 room Silverlake property feels the most significant, as the white hot hipster neighborhood had yet to have its own boutique hotel. Tell us all about the accommodations.The desert retro decor by Electric Bowery, a Venice, CA design company, throws some major Palm Springs meets Baja energy, which is perfect for this Eastside nabe. Drinking and dining—what are we looking at?Chef Casey Lane, who made a name for himself at the Tasting Table in Venice, has taken on several hotel projects in LA including the La Peer, Hotel Figueroa, and now Silverlake Inn & Pool. The cuisine at the hotel's singular restaurant Marco Polo is Mediterranean, serving up California-inspired Italian dishes beautiful casaracce diavola pasta with tomato, chile, and garlic and like the anything-but-basic cucumber salad with avocado, purslane, bottarga, and green goddess dressing. And the service? Service is as sunny as the pool deck itself. What type of travelers will you find here?Elder millennials. Think off-duty hipster parents who are just as comfortable sipping mezcal margs as they are pushing strollers on a Saturday. Any other tips?If you’re into the woo-woo, be sure to walk over to Spellbound Sky, just two minutes away. They’ve got some of the best selections of crystals in the city, and host excellent sound baths if you’re in need of some spiritual healing after a day of debauchery at the pool. Is there anything you'd change?The only thing this property is short on is a proper lobby/common area space, but the pool deck and patio at Marco Polo are a totally fine substitute, especially considering this is SoCal after all. Bottom line: Why are we choosing the Silverlake Pool & Inn? The largest boutique hotel in Silverlake and its surrounds, you'd be hard pressed to find a hotel that embodies the area quite as well, and at such a reasonable price." - Krista Simmons
